Don't forget that's headers and catback exhaust. And when did anyone take a vendor's own dyno seriously? I installed cloned JBA headers (SS autochrome) on my 2002 Tundra and I felt no difference at all. Perhaps there was a small difference, but I bet this dyno is exaggerated and/or the catback is responsible for most of the gain.

That said, I still think headers are a good idea, but I would go either for the SS autochrome to get the same performance as the JBA for $150 or go for the TRD which are much more, but have longer & equal length primary pipes & use smaller pipe diameter which will probably be the best performers of the bunch.
 
Most exhaust dyno comparisons are done comparing a stock, rich running engine to an engine with headers that's been effectively leaned out in the process, producing some horsepower by dumb luck.
The real numbers are more likely to be around half of the advertised increase.
